Description:

The accompanying factory letter lists this revolver as one of 25 guns of this type in a shipment to Hartley & Graham in New York City on April 1, 1881 in .45 caliber with "Soft" finish, and barrel length and type of stock not listed, a common indication of 7 1/2 inch barrel and walnut stocks as these features were standard at this time. The remarks state, "The work 'soft' which appears with the finish indicates subject revolver was shipped without finial finishing for engraving outside our factory." The lower section of the frame has classic New York style floral scrollwork on punch dot background along with L.D. Nimschke's characteristic kidney motif around the hammer screw. The remainder of the frame is decorated with zig-zag line and dot patterns which continue on to the barrel, cylinder, and back strap. The barrel has the one-line Hartford address, the frame has the three-line patent dates marking, and the left side of the trigger guard is marked "45 CAL." The matching serial number appears on the frame, trigger guard, and back strap. Per Wilkerson and Hoyt's "The Official Record of the Colt Single Action Army Revolver 1873-1895" on page 98, "The first revolvers listed 'soft for engraving' went to Hartley & Graham on April 1 [1881]. The order was for 25 revolvers in .45 caliber and 25 in .44-40. All had 7 1/2 inch barrels." The authors noted that most of these revolvers such as this example were in the 68000 serial number range. This SAA is one of the first shipped in the soft by Colt.

Rating Definition:

Fine as a Colt factory "soft" shipped SAA period retailer engraved by Hartley & Graham. The frame, hammer, ejector rod housing, and trigger guard retain 70% of the period retailer nickel, otherwise the revolver has smooth gray patina and some pitting associated with a well traveled sidearm spending a lifetime in a challenging environment, proving that not all art hangs on the wall. The replacement barrel was engraved to match. The engraving is crisp. The slightly shrunken period grip is fine with some minor handling marks and typical age lines. Mechanically fine.
